4.—(1) A vehicle displays a disabled person’s badge in the relevant position if it is displayed in the manner prescribed by regulation 12 of the Badges Regulations.
(2) A vehicle displays a parking disc in the relevant position if–
(a)the disc is exhibited on the dashboard or facia of the vehicle; or
(b)where the vehicle does not have a dashboard or facia, the disc is exhibited in a conspicuous position on the vehicle,
so that, when marked to show the quarter-hour period during which a period of waiting began, that period is clearly legible from the outside of the vehicle.
